ISA Case Study
Case Study: Jaguar Connection Fund
The Goal
ISA, the largest energy transmission company in Latin America, was looking to protect natural habitats in its areas of operation, which cover Colombia, Peru, Brazil, Bolivia, Chile and Central America. Therefore, the client required to create its own fund, consisting of carbon projects that supported biodiversity protection and local communities welfare through climate finance.
The Challenge
The operations of the company span to countries with different environmental policies and natural conditions. Designing a climate smart solution to cover the areas where its grids are located and generating biodiversity, social and economic benefits was a challenge that required the in-depth assessment of its technical partners South Pole and Panthera.
The Solution
South Pole designed and co-implements jointly with Panthera the Jaguar Connection Fund, a group of forestry projects developed in areas where ISA's electricity grids are located. South Pole is the carbon project and asset developer of the fund, which aims at funding 20 projects that protects the Jaguar Corridors.
